What's New

In response to popular demand we have completely overhauled Blocks'™ Contact management system. 

Email Marketing has also been enhanced to take full advantage of this functionality.

Highlights:

  • New Contacts screen - with continuity to Blocks™ Files
  • Smart Lists enable you to better segment your contacts. You can then send targeted email marketing to the contacts in your list.
 
  • Add/Edit individual contact details including subscription management
  • Define additional custom fields if the standard fields don't meet your specific needs
  • Advanced Data Upload Tools enable sophisticated control when merging data from other systems
  • Data washing capabilities ensure contact lists are clean of bouncing email addresses.
 


Subscriptions, Unsubscribes and Blacklists

We've created clever functionality to support segmentation of your email marketing lists into specific interest groups.

For example some people might want to receive a company newsletter while others are only interested in hearing about promotions and discounts.

 

Now you can create "Subscription Interests" for individual projects. In the above example we'd create interests for "Discounts" and also "General".  Subscribers can sign up to, or unsubscribe from each separately.

If a subscriber doesn't want to hear from you at all then they can "Blacklist" themselves, which means you won't be able to send them any further emails.

 


Email Marketing

Campaigns has been given a face lift and is now called Email Marketing for greater clarity.

Email Marketing is divided into 3 easy steps: Build Email, Schedule Email and Sent Emails.

This means you can create multiple schedules for a single email to send it to different Lists, or test the effectiveness of different send times.

 

Sent Emails has more advanced reporting on past campaigns.

  • Graphs of email marketing outcomes
  • Downloadable lists of bounced, delayed or unsubscribed emails.
 


Scenario

Mirvac Retail have 50 Shopping Centers, and wish to combine various loyalty programs into one Club with areas of interest appropriate to each Center such as food, fashion or kids.

So each Center has their own Subscription Interests and wish to market to those customers based on their own specific interest areas. They also want to ensure other centres don't have access to their contacts.

 

 

Head office have a requirement to market across any number of Centers (sometimes all, or perhaps only a selection of Centers) for Advantage Club based on areas of interest, and understanding not all Centers provide all of these interest areas.

The new features of Blocks™ Contacts allows each of these three specific needs to be easily fulfilled.
